23 /// CharUnits - This is an opaque type for sizes expressed in character units.
24 /// Instances of this type represent a quantity as a multiple of the size
25 /// of the standard C type, char, on the target architecture. As an opaque
26 /// type, CharUnits protects you from accidentally combining operations on
27 /// quantities in bit units and character units.
29 /// It should be noted that characters and bytes are distinct concepts. Bytes
30 /// refer to addressable units of data storage on the target machine, and
31 /// characters are members of a set of elements used for the organization,
32 /// control, or representation of data. According to C99, bytes are allowed
33 /// to exceed characters in size, although currently, clang only supports
34 /// architectures where the two are the same size.
36 /// For portability, never assume that a target character is 8 bits wide. Use
37 /// CharUnit values wherever you calculate sizes, offsets, or alignments
38 /// in character units.
